I have no idea how any of this works, but I have a question.

Was curious to see how me blocking a domain would play out in practice. So, I blocked threads.net. Just checked and, yes, it is blocked from my account (but not on my instance).
Have not seen any posts when using the desktop interface.
But! I do see threads.net posts when using mobil app ice cubes.
Why? How? what's the point of blocking a domain if it doesn't always block the domain?
Mysterious.

SallyStrange,
@SallyStrange@eldritch.cafe avatar

@IcooIey yeah actually the individual domain block doesn't work. At all. It's a mute. If you want to prevent Threads from seeing and spreading your posts without your knowledge, you'll need to have your instance admin block it at the instance level.

This is a problem that needs to be fixed.
